**Runbook: stale-cache incident (Percher feed service)**

If the Percher feed begins serving entries older than ten minutes, suspect the cache invalidation bug from the March postmortem. Restart the cache tier first, then verify the purge worker is consuming. Before restarting, record the running settings so drift can be ruled out; they should read as follows.

service settings:
[druix]
host = druix.zemvargrid.example
user = druix_svc
database = druix_prod

## Artifact Signing — SDK Parity Notes (Weekly Sync)

Kestrel SDK for Android reached parity with the Swift client this sprint: offline queueing, batched telemetry, and retry semantics now match. Both SDKs ship as signed artifacts from the same pipeline. Remaining gap: background sync throttling, targeted next sprint. Verify both release bundles before tagging. Both artifacts validate against the shared signing key below.

signing key of kawig-fafog = bky19_6Fypv1qws7J8qJtaYjX

## Runbook: Addrly Autocomplete Widget

If suggestions stop rendering, check the Lintera gateway first — 90% of incidents are upstream timeouts, not widget bugs. Restart the suggestion worker pool only if gateway latency is normal. Do not flush the prefix cache during business hours; rebuilds take ~40 minutes and degrade everyone on the Varnholm cluster. Widget errors log to the shared feed under tag addrly-ui. Before escalating to the geocoding team, verify the service is running with the expected configuration values, listed below.

service settings:
ralael:
  pin: 7453
  tenant: zorath
  seal: seal_087806e4
  metrics_host: metrics.ralael.paliqworks.example
  standby_team: fraath
  escalation: praok-istiel
  nonce: 10e083

Night-shift staff: Floor 4 of the Tellhaven Building opens this week. After 21:00, access is via the rear stairwell only; the lifts are locked out overnight during the settling period. Complete a walk-through of the new floor once per shift and log it. The stairwell keypad accepts the code below.

badge for yahop-fawep: bdg-XBKXI-68071